A Day in the Life at Prime Robotics
Design Optimization & Analysis
Analyze existing robot designs to identify opportunities for mechanical and electrical improvements
Conduct comprehensive design reviews and performance assessments of current product portfolio
Optimize component selection, materials, and design configurations for enhanced performance and reliability
Develop design alternatives and conduct trade-off analyses to determine optimal solutions
Create detailed engineering drawings, specifications, and design documentation using CAD software
Perform stress analysis, thermal analysis, and other engineering calculations to validate design improvements
Research and evaluate new technologies, materials, and components for product enhancement
Maintain and optimize Bill of Materials (BOM) for cost reduction and supply chain efficiency
Mechanical Design Excellence
Optimize mechanical systems including structural components, motion systems, and mechanisms
Improve joint designs, actuators, sensors, and mechanical interfaces for better performance
Conduct tolerance analysis and design validation to ensure reliable mechanical operation
Design for durability, maintenance accessibility, and field serviceability
Optimize weight distribution, center of gravity, and mechanical stability
Enhance mechanical safety features and fail-safe mechanisms
Electrical Design Enhancement
Optimize electrical systems including power distribution, control circuits, and sensor integration
Improve cable management, connector selection, and electrical interface designs
Enhance elect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) and reduce electrical noise/interference
Optimize power consumption and thermal management of electrical components
Design for electrical safety, protection, and diagnostic capabilities
Improve electrical accessibility for maintenance and troubleshooting
Design for Manufacturing (DFM) & Quality Assurance
Apply DFM principles to reduce manufacturing complexity and costs
Collaborate with manufacturing teams to optimize designs for production scalability
Establish design standards and best practices for consistent quality
Develop quality control specifications and acceptance criteria for design improvements
Create validation and testing protocols to verify design optimization effectiveness
Document design changes and maintain comprehensive design history
Manage and optimize Bill of Materials (BOM) including cost analysis, supplier evaluation, and component standardization
Conduct BOM reviews to identify cost reduction opportunities and eliminate redundant components
Technical Leadership
Drive design optimization initiatives with minimal supervision and clear accountability
Make engineering recommendations and decisions on design trade-offs and technical approaches
Coordinate with engineering teams in China to implement design modifications
Present design recommendations and technical analysis to leadership team
Manage multiple design optimization projects simultaneously with clear prioritization
